Aquariums
Amma Aquarists
Amma Aquarists, Vijayawada is a top player in the category Pet Shops in the Vijayawada. This well-known establishment acts as a one-stop destination servicing customers…
Pet Shops
Amma Aquarists
Amma Aquarists has a wide range of products and services to cater to the varied requirements of their customers. The staff at this establishment are…